Visit Historical Sites

Unknown to many people, even Filipinos, there are a lot of fascinating historical places in Angeles City that figured conspicuously during Spanish, American, and Japanese times. Visiting these spots should be in the top 5 things to do in Angeles City-Philippines for their educational value. Fort Stotsenburg in Sapang Bato, Angeles, for instance, figured prominently in the American Occupation. Camalig, which now houses a pizza parlor and a restaurant, was built around the 1800s in the Spanish occupation and retains most of its Spanish designs. Lily Hill was a strategic location in the Japanese occupation. These are just some of the historical spots, and there are a dozen in all.

Enjoy Angeles Festivals

The most exciting festival in Angeles City is perhaps the Hot-Air Balloon Fiesta. This is an international event held yearly from January to February and is actually the most popular aviation sports event in the Philippines. It is held in Clark Field. Then there is the La Naval Fiesta every October in memory of how the Marian statue was supposed to have saved the Spanish fleet in the area from Dutch invaders. This fiesta involves tremendous feasting on special food delicacies, like what the Apu Fiesta has, which is also celebrated each October of the year. And if its food galore tourists are after in festivals, they shouldnt miss the Sisig Festival every December when Angeles City homes are filled with the aroma of various types of sizzling sisig dishes ---fish, pork, or beef. Pinatubo Aerial Sightseeing

Just go to Clark Field in Angeles City, Pampanga and ask where aerial sightseeing of Mt. Pinatubo via a plane is arranged. To be sure, the office is about 2 kilometers away from the main gate of Clark Field. Instead of the usual painstaking trekking of Mt. Pinatubo by land, which often takes 4 hours, be on top of it in a few minutes by an aerial visitation. This swift and fascinating way of getting unique and magnificent views of the world-famous Pinatubo ranks third in the top 5 things to do in Angeles City-Philippines.

Angeles Go-Kart

Clark Field in Angeles City has a track for go-kart racing. Its easy to reach---ride a public jeep at SM Mall Clark and drop off at the track. With the absence of governors at the track, the ride could get very wild and exciting. For a fast racing adventure, try this fifth activity in the top 5 things to do in Angeles City-Philippines.
